This station is named after the ''Y[[three-way junction'']] that Avenues Colón and Madero make, and its logo represents it in the form of a letter "[[Y]]".
 
The Y Griega station is a major transfer station as many [[bus]]es that service communities off the Metropolitan area such as Pesquería connect to the Metro system at the Y Griega station. A bus line operated by the [[Nuevo Leon]] State Government called the Ruta Express (Express Route) operates from this station to the [[Monterrey International Airport|airport]].<ref name=ampl>[https://www.nl.gob.mx/campanas/conoce-la-nueva-ruta-express-aeropuerto-y-griega "Conoce la nueva Ruta Express Aeropuerto - Y Griega", Gobierno de Nuevo Leon]</ref> The Y Griega station also serves the [[Fundidora Park]].<ref name="fundidora"/>
